The Export Marketing and Investment Assistance assist businesses in marketing themselves. The Department approved 71% of applications of which 24% of approvals were for Small Medium and Micro Enterprise (SMME). These are primarily from the cultural sector such as arts, music etc. Of these SMMEs, 49 are owned by women and 5 owned by people with disabilities. The Gauteng Province has the highest number of black owned enterprises while the most approved women owned enterprises are based in the Western Cape Province. A total of 226 of the Manufacturing Investments Programmes (MIP) projects have female majority shareholders as of 31 March 2012. A total of R738 million was paid to MIP projects since its inception. These projects supported 38 218 jobs.
